Virgin Media offers mobile phone, television, broadband internet and phone service over the cable network. Virgin Media is part of NTL:Telewest. Virgin's mobile service is available under the Virgin Mobile brand, which operates as a mobile virtual network operator using the T-Mobile and Orange networks.

    🔴 Ofcom fines Virgin Media £28m for blocking customer cancellations Virgin Media breached UK telecoms rules by deliberately dropping calls, transferring customers unnecessarily, and placing them on hold to prevent contract cancellations between January 2022 and September 2024. Ofcom received nearly 2,000 complaints and found the company's retention agents operated under a commission scheme that financially rewarded obstruction. • Fine of £28m — Ofcom's largest ever under consumer protection rules, reduced 30% after Virgin Media admitted fault and agreed to settle • Millions of calls "likely mishandled" during the three-year period
